Understanding the Challenge of Irregular Income Having a fluctuating income can make budgeting feel like walking a tightrope without a safety net. Unlike traditional nine-to-five jobs with predictable paychecks, irregular income means you might have a bumper month followed by a lean one. Understanding Your Budgeting Needs What is a Budgeting App and Why Use One? Think of a budgeting app as your financial coach in your pocket. It’s a digital tool that helps you manage your money by tracking your income, expenses, and overall financial health. These apps sync with your bank accounts and credit cards, categorizing your transactions automatically, so you can see where every dollar is going. Why 401(k)s Aren’t for Everyone (and that’s okay!) 401(k) plans are often considered the gold standard for retirement savings, offering tax advantages and, in many cases, employer matching contributions. However, not everyone has access to a 401(k) through their employer. This is especially true for freelancers, small business owners, and those who are between jobs or working for companies that don’t offer such plans.
